From daed34590868581f8aaa2bfcf1120e34cc35eb8b Mon Sep 17 00:00:00 2001 From: Lakr <25259084+Lakr233@users.noreply.github.com> Date: Sun, 5 Apr 2026 00:49:05 +0900 Subject: [PATCH] feat(browser): add remote Playwright session support (Tier 2) (#325) Add native Playwright WebSocket sessions alongside the existing curated browser tools. Agents can now create remote sessions that expose a full Playwright API over WebSocket, enabling advanced use cases like HttpOnly cookie injection, storage state management, and route interception.
